在Ubuntu上使用EMQX進行消息持久化可以采用以下幾種技巧:
使用EMQX內置的消息存儲:EMQX提供了多種消息存儲方式,包括內存存儲、Mnesia數據庫存儲、MySQL存儲等。可以根據需求選擇合適的消息存儲方式進行配置。
配置消息存儲參數:可以通過修改EMQX的配置文件來配置消息存儲參數,例如設置消息的過期時間、消息隊列的大小等,以達到更好的消息持久化效果。
備份消息數據:定期備份EMQX的消息數據,以防止消息丟失或損壞。可以使用工具如rsync或者備份軟件來定期備份EMQX的數據。
使用獨立的消息存儲服務:也可以使用外部的消息存儲服務來進行消息持久化,比如使用Redis或者RabbitMQ等消息隊列服務來存儲消息數據。
以上是一些在Ubuntu上使用EMQX進行消息持久化的技巧,可以根據實際情況選擇合適的方法來保證消息數據的持久化和安全。